History of Okra and Potato in Indian Cuisine

Okra, also known as lady's finger, is a flowering plant that is believed to have originated in Ethiopia. It was brought to India by the Portuguese in the 17th century and quickly became a staple in Indian cuisine. The slimy texture of okra may not appeal to everyone, but it is an essential ingredient in many Indian dishes, adding a unique flavor and thickening the consistency of curries. Potatoes, on the other hand, have been a part of Indian cuisine since the 17th century when they were introduced by the Dutch. They are used in various forms, from boiled and mashed to roasted and fried, and are a versatile ingredient that adds texture and flavor to dishes.

Health Benefits of Okra and Potato

Apart from being delicious, okra and potatoes also offer a host of health benefits. Okra is a rich source of d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als such as vitamin A, C, and calcium. It is also low in calories and has a low glycemic index, making it a great option for those watching their weight or managing diabetes. Potatoes, on the other hand, are packed with nutrients, including potassium, vitamin C, and B6. They are also a good source of carbohydrates, providing sustained energy and promoting healthy digestion.

The Recipe: Okra and Potato Masala

Now that we have a brief understanding of the history and health benefits of okra and potato, let's dive into the recipe. This okra and potato masala is a simple yet flavorful dish that can be served as a side or a main course. It combines the earthy flavors of potatoes with the tanginess of okra and a blend of aromatic spices. To make this dish, heat oil in a pan and add cumin seeds, mustard seeds, and curry leaves. Once they start to sizzle, add chopped onions and sauté until they turn translucent. Then, add chopped tomatoes, ginger-garlic paste, and a pinch of turmeric powder. Cook until the tomatoes are soft and mushy. Next, add chopped okra and potatoes, along with coriander powder, cumin powder, red chili powder, and garam masala. Mix well and let it cook for a few minutes. Finally, add a cup of water and let the vegetables simmer until they are cooked through. Garnish with fresh coriander leaves and serve hot with roti or rice.
